IEC 60335 Clause 22.11 50N Built - In Force Test Finger Nail
Product Overview:
The test fingernail confirms to the standard of IEC60335-1 clause 21.2, clause 22.11, Figure 7, etc. It is used to test non-detachable parts that protect against access to live parts, moisture or contact with moving parts shall be fixed in a reliable manner and withstand the mechanical stress occurring during normal use. Snap-in devices used for fixing such parts shall have an obvious locked position. It is dispensable for the electrical testing departments.
Technical Parameters:
The test fingernail consists of fingernail, finger body, stop plate, thrust block and pull-tab, thrust block can offer thrust of 0~50 N (resolution: 5N). The dimensions are coincided with that shown in following standard figure.

Test Procedures and Operation
Please refer to the relevant standards.
Take IEC60335-1 clause 21.2 as an example:
The test fingernail of Figure 7 is then applied to the scratched surface with a force of approximately 10 N.
The force is applied by pushing the top surface of the handle to the specific force scale line.
![]()
For verifying whether LIVE PARTS touched, the probe is equipped with an alligator clip, recommended to work with our anti-shock probe experiment device or a 40~50V voltage indicator.
